Ilve Door Hinge / Spring or Cable Failure

Dishwasher door drops down quickly or will not stay in the partially open position.

Possible Causes

Broken door springs, Frayed or snapped door cables, Misadjusted spring tension, Hinge damage

How to Fix / Troubleshooting

Safety first: Unplug the dishwasher before working on the door hinges.

  • Support the door: Use a sturdy object to support the door while you inspect the hinges.
  • Remove side panels: Take off the side panels to access the door springs and cables.
  • Inspect components: Look for broken springs or cables on either side. Replace both sides as a set to maintain balance.
  • Adjust tension: If springs are intact but tension is weak, adjust to a higher notch if available, following Ilve guidelines.
  • Hinge check: Inspect hinges for bending or cracks. Replace if damaged.
